Updated Kan exit poll seems to confirm rightist coalition drop to 59 seats

The Kan public broadcaster also updates its exit poll to include the last two hours of voter responses.

The update also shows a slight decline in support for Netanyahu’s favored rightist-Haredi coalition, from 60 to 59 seats due to a loss of one seat for Yamina.

It’s a tiny numerical decline, but a significant political setback as it expands the gap Netanyahu must clear in the real results to reach his 61-seat majority.

The new results:
Likud: 36
Blue and White: 33
Joint List: 15
Shas: 9
United Torah Judaism: 8
Yamina: 6 – one less from the earlier poll
Labor-Gesher-Meretz: 6
